Cliffs' Coveted Contract: Defence's Decisive & Dominant Deal
The United States Department of War awarded Cleveland-Cliffs Steel Corp. a contract worth up to four hundred million dollars for grain oriented electrical steel on 1 July 2026. The five-year deal covers up to fifty-three thousand metric tons of the specialised material for all five military services. Cleveland-Cliffs holds the contract on a sole-source basis as America's only domestic producer of the product. The government stockpiles the material as a strategic reserve against potential supply disruptions from overseas sources.
